These Regulations may be cited as the Taxis (Taximeters, Devices and Maximum Fares) (Amendment) Regulations (Northern Ireland) 2021 and shall come into operation on 24th November 2021.
2 

(1) The Taxis (Taximeters, Devices and Maximum Fares) Regulations (Northern Ireland) 2015 are amended in accordance with paragraphs (2) to (4).
(2) In regulation 4 (application)—
(a) at the beginning of paragraph (2) insert “Subject to paragraph (3),”
(b) after paragraph (2) insert—“
(3) The fee referred to in paragraph (2) shall not apply where the application is received on or after 24th November 2021 but no later than 28th February 2022 and in such circumstances regulation 5(2)(b) shall not apply.”.
(3) In regulation 11 (condition of taximeter and device)—
(a) at the beginning of paragraph (1) insert “Subject to paragraph (3),”; and
(b) after paragraph (2) insert—“
(3) During the period from and including 24th November 2021 to 31st May 2022 where a taximeter does not have a seal in accordance with regulation 7, for any of the reasons in paragraph (4), the taxi is permitted to be used to stand or ply for hire or reward or carry passengers for hire or reward on the condition that an application for inspection, testing and sealing of the taximeter has been made in accordance with regulation (4).
(4) The reasons referred to in paragraph (3) are—
(a) the seal has been broken for the purpose of calibrating the taximeter so as not to exceed the maximum fare rates;
(b) the seal has been broken for the purpose of amending specified days in accordance with these Regulations; or
(c) a new taximeter has been fitted and has not yet been inspected, tested and sealed in accordance with these Regulations.”.
(4) For the Schedule substitute the Schedule set out in the Schedule to these Regulations.

SCHEDULE
Regulation 2(4)
“
SCHEDULE
Regulations 2(1) and 13
PART 1

Column (1)Fare Title Column (2)Day/Time Column (3)Calculation of Fare Column (4)Maximum fare
Rate 1 Monday-Friday 06.00-20.00 except on the specified days listed in Part 2 For the first 813 yards or part thereof or for the first 3 minutes and 16 seconds or part thereof.For every subsequent 207 yards or part thereof, or 50 seconds or part thereof. £3.00
£0.20
Rate 2 Monday-Thursday 20.00-06.00 except on the specified days listed in Part 2 For the first 813 yards or part thereof or for the first 3 minutes and 16 seconds or part thereof.For every subsequent 207 yards or part thereof, or 50 seconds or part thereof. £3.40
£0.20
Rate 3 Friday 20.00-Monday 06.00 and all day on the specified days listed in Part 2 (20.00 on the preceding day to 06.00 on the following day) For the first 813 yards or part thereof or for the first 3 minutes and 16 seconds or part thereof.For every subsequent 207 yards or part thereof, or 50 seconds or part thereof. £4.20
£0.20
Rate 4 Notwithstanding the provisions in Column (2) of Rates 1 to 3, 24th December 14.00-27th December 06.00 and 31st December 20.00-1st January 24.00 For the first 813 yards or part thereof or for the first 2 minute and 55 seconds or part thereof.For every subsequent 116.1 yards or part thereof, or 25 seconds or part thereof. £4.80
£0.20
PART 2

Specified days – subject to amendment by Royal Proclamation
St Patrick’s Day
Good Friday
Easter Monday
May Day
Spring Bank Holiday
12th July
Summer Bank Holiday
A day designated as a Bank Holiday by Royal Proclamation ”
